Tips for Simple No-Line Colouring (Ellen Hutson Christmas in July Blog Hop)


Happy Christmas in July! Today some of the Ellen Hutson Design Ambassadors are hopping to celebrate and maybe even get an early start on our holiday crafting! (Details below).


PLUS, there's a sale!



I used the Mondo Holly set, some grey ink and some red copics to do some very simple no-line colouring to give my monochromatic card a festive pop!
